WebAlso known as the "Gateway to the Grand Canyon", Williams was the last city on Historic Route 66 to be bypassed by Interstate 40. The community, bypassed on October 13, 1984, continues to thrive on tourism. WebApr 12, 2024 · Travel time from Las Vegas to the Grand Canyon are: West Rim: under two hours. Popular South Rim: a little over four hours. Rugged North Rim: five hours.
